Jimmy Arthur Raye III was born on November 24, 1968. He is an American professional football executive. He also used to play football. Currently, he works for the Cleveland Browns in the National Football League (NFL). He is a senior executive advisor to the team's general manager. As a player, he was a wide receiver for the Los Angeles Rams.

Early Life and Family
Jimmy Raye III grew up in Irvine, California. He went to Irvine High School there. His father is Jimmy Raye II. His dad was also a football coach. He was an offensive coordinator for many NFL teams. One of those teams was the San Francisco 49ers.
College Football Career
Jimmy Raye III played college football at San Diego State University (SDSU). He was a wide receiver for the Aztecs team. He played from 1986 to 1990. He earned a degree in public administration. When he left SDSU, he had 111 catches. This placed him among the top receivers in the school's history.
Professional Football Journey
Jimmy Raye III started his National Football League (NFL) career in 1991. He signed with the Los Angeles Rams. He played in the last two games of that season.
From Player to Coach
After playing, Raye became a coach. In 1995, he worked for the Kansas City Chiefs. He was an offensive quality control coach. This job helps review how the offense is playing.
Working as a Scout and Director
From 1996 to 1999, Raye was a scout for the San Diego Chargers. A scout finds new players for the team. Then, from 2000 to 2007, he became the director of college scouting. This meant he led the team looking for college players. From 2008 to 2012, he was the Chargers' director of player personnel. This role involves managing all players on the team.
Leadership Roles in the NFL
In 2013, Jimmy Raye III joined the Indianapolis Colts. He was the Vice President of Football Operations. He held this important job until 2016. In 2017, he moved to the Houston Texans. There, he was the Vice President of Player Personnel and Assistant General Manager.
In 2018, he became a Senior Personnel Executive for the Detroit Lions. He worked with the Lions until March 2021.
Current Role with the Cleveland Browns
On June 16, 2022, Jimmy Raye III started a new role. He joined the Cleveland Browns. He is now a senior executive advisor to the general manager. He helps the general manager make important decisions for the team.
